An approach path for an aircraft landing is shown in the figure and satisfies the following conditions: (I). the cruising altitude is h when descent starts at a horizontal distance L from touch down at the origin. ii. the pilot must maintain a constant horizontal speed v throughout decent. iii. The absolute value of the vertical acceleration should not exceed a constant k9which is much less than the acceleration due to gravity). Use the conditions ii and iii to show that: 6hv^2/l^2 is less than or equal to k?
